The third is that of a serious incident involving a Boeing 737-300 aircraft owned and operated by Air Peace Limited with nationalit­y and registrati­on marks 5N-BUQ, which occurred after take-off from Sam Mbakwe Airport, Owerri, Nigeria enroute Lagos on 22nd November, 202.

The fourth report is the preliminar­y report on an accident involving a Bell 429 helicopter owned and operated by Nigeria Police Air Wing with nationalit­y and registrati­on marks 5N-MDA, which occurred at the Sir Abubakar Tafawa Balewa Airport, Bauchi, Nigeria on 26th January, 2022.

Tunji Oketumbi, the bureau spokesman, in a statement, said the reports are already on the Bureau’s website (www.aib.gov.ng).

“Preliminar­y reports are not the final reports as they only contain details of the initial facts, discussion­s and findings surroundin­g the occurrence­s; which include informatio­n gathered from witness statements, flight recorders, Health and Usage Monitoring System (HUMS) Data, Flight Data Monitoring (FDM) data, and preliminar­y inspection of the accident sites and the wreckages.

“Therefore, investigat­ions on these serious incidents and accidents are still ongoing and final reports will be released at the conclusion­s of the respective investigat­ions,” the statement reads in parts.
